From 6709e87e7e607622d466544765686b0a3ec44b30 Mon Sep 17 00:00:00 2001 From: zsloan Date: Tue, 3 Mar 2020 15:38:23 -0600 Subject: And needed to remove duplicate hmac file; I somehow didn't notice that only one of those needed to be used --- wqflask/wqflask/hmac_func.py | 19 ------------------- 1 file changed, 19 deletions(-) delete mode 100644 wqflask/wqflask/hmac_func.py diff --git a/wqflask/wqflask/hmac_func.py b/wqflask/wqflask/hmac_func.py deleted file mode 100644 index 361c35b6..00000000 --- a/wqflask/wqflask/hmac_func.py +++ /dev/null @@ -1,19 +0,0 @@ -from __future__ import print_function, division, absolute_import - -import hashlib -import hmac - -from wqflask import app - -def hmac_creation(stringy): - """Helper function to create the actual hmac""" - - secret = app.config['SECRET_HMAC_CODE'] - - hmaced = hmac.new(secret, stringy, hashlib.sha1) - hm = hmaced.hexdigest() - # ZS: Leaving the below comment here to ask Pjotr about - # "Conventional wisdom is that you don't lose much in terms of security if you throw away up to half of the output." - # http://www.w3.org/QA/2009/07/hmac_truncation_in_xml_signatu.html - hm = hm[:20] - return hm \ No newline at end of file -- cgit v1.2.3